3.27 Installation Complete
Congratulations! Your Red Hat Enterprise Linux AS 2.1 installation is now complete!
The installation program will prompt you to prepare your system for reboot. Do not forget to remove
any diskette in the diskette drive or CD in the CD-ROM drive. If you did not install a boot loader, you
will need to use your boot disk now.
After your computer's normal power-up sequence has completed, you should see the graphical boot
loader prompt, at which you can do any of the following things:
